About The Position

At GE Aerospace, we believe the world works better when it flies. We are a world-leading provider of jet engines, components, and integrated systems for commercial and military aircraft. We have a relentless dedication to the future of safe and more sustainable flight and believe in our talented people to make it happen. As the Advanced Lead Engineer - Inlet and Exhaust Design, you will contribute to the design, optimization, and support of inlet and exhaust systems, ensuring alignment with business priorities and technical requirements. You will focus on module-level initiatives, collaborating with component design engineers and other stakeholders to interpret requirements, perform trade studies, and ensure proper integration. In this role, you will coordinate cross-functional teams, provide technical oversight, and support production and field service incorporation. You will play a key role in driving technical improvements, refining processes, and mentoring team members to achieve organizational success.
